Focusing on the evolution of the Russian novel, this work examines prominent authors like Tolstoy, Dostoevsky, and Gogol within the context of their cultural and historical environments. Lavrin explores the interplay between these writers and their societal influences, making it a valuable resource for students of Russian literature and those interested in the broader development of the novel as a literary form. The book, first published in 1943, offers insights into the social and political factors that shaped these iconic works.
